HARFORD COUNTY, MARYLAND

EXECUTIVE BRANCH

PUBLIC WORKS

ORIGIN & FUNCTIONS


D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C WORKS

The Department of Public Works is responsible for the County's public facilities; its transportation network; and water, wastewater and solid waste management services (County Charter, sec. 407; County Code, sec. 16-25).

The Department operates through four divisions: Construction Management, Environmental Services, Highways and Water Resources, and Water and Sewer.

DIVISION OF CONSTRUCTION MANAGEMENT
The Construction Management Division manages and constructs capital projects, and is responsible for stormwater management and sediment control (County Code, secs. 214-1 through 214-49).

Under the Division, the Materials and Testing Laboratory inspects and tests for quality control all construction materials used on County construction projects

DIVISION OF ENVIRONMENTAL SERVICES
The Environmental Services Division oversees solid waste, including landfills and recycling (County Code, secs. 109-1 through 109-24).

DIVISION OF HIGHWAYS & WATER RESOURCES
The Highways and Water Resources Division constructs and maintains County roads, bridges, and related structures, and is responsible for traffic safety, and water resources management.

DIVISION OF WATER & SEWER
The Water and Sewer Division manages water and wastewater treatment plants.
